Running a cable from the router to your place and then having a switch is the easiest and cheapest. But you are still going to have to have access to the router downstairs interface/settings to put in the port forwarding for the x-box.

What 'tubbynet' said would work also. I am using the Linksys WRT54GL with the dd-wrt firmware to make it a wireless bridge.
